Download CharityAntivirus by clicking “Get CharityAntivirus now” on our front page and follow the steps to reach installation.

  1. Save the setup file to a location of your choice. We recommend you save it to your computer’s desktop.
  2. Once the download is complete, double click on the setup file that you have saved.
  3. The installation wizard will start and guide you through the process.

To start a system scan with CharityAntivirus please follow these steps:

  1. Go to Start menu and click on (My) Computer
  2. Locate the system partition (usually C: on Microsoft operating systems), right click on it and choose "Scan with CharityAntivirus".
  3. A pop-up will appear in system tray -near the clock- and the scan will start.

If you for any reason want to uninstall CharityAntivirus, please click here.

Access the link and when the window that contains the CharityAntivirus file appears, please choose the 'Save' option. Save the tool on the PC, then run it (if you are using Windows Vista/7/8, right-click on the CharityAntivirus_uninstalltool.exe application file and select "Run as Administrator"). Restart the computer when prompted.

If the issue persists, please run this tool in Safe Mode.

When you open CharityAntivirus you can see which files are containing a virus in the box; Quarantine. All contaminated files will be placed in this box and they are quarantined meaning that they will not be able to harm your PC.

However, if you permanently want to delete these files, click on ‘show files’, left click and choose ‘delete’ on those files you want to delete.

For now, CharityAntivirus can only operate on PCs and the programme does not operate with Mac OS.
